The Minister of Economy, Luis Caputo, met this Thursday with the Secretary of the Treasury of the United States, Janet Yellenwho stated that the government of President Javier Milei “He took important steps” in the fiscal, exchange and fight against inflation aspects but warned that the challenge of “protecting the most vulnerable” is of “vital importance.” The meeting was held in Sao Paulo, within the framework of the G20 finance meeting.

“There is no doubt that this has been and will continue to be a difficult period of economic transition for Argentines; protecting the most vulnerable during this transition will be a challenge, but it is vitally important”Yellen said in an open statement to the press before starting the meeting with Caputo.
The Joe Biden government official assured that “Milei’s Government has inherited an arduous task of stabilization but has already taken some important steps towards reestablishing fiscal sustainability, adjusting the exchange rate and fighting inflation.”
The US Treasury Secretary said she foresees a “active and constructive relationship” with the Argentine Ministry of Economy.
